Transaction 77a05023d9d760cf2076d727b4c9914559083608b86d0e71768c98d185c48909

1 Input
1 Outputs
  • 77a05023d9d760cf2076d727b4c9914559083608b86d0e71768c98d185c48909:0
  • value  5397470
    address  36XWTfSYJJz3WSNPZVZ3q3aa5eFuJHR9nu